1、精通HTML、CSS、JavaScrip
2、熟悉各种框架使用:React、Vue,以及Jquery库。
3、熟悉Typescript、Node.js、Webpack、Gulp等工具使用
4、熟悉搭建VUECLI3+Express构建的大型单页应用,用ivew UI框架美化页面,连接数据库MYSQL,实现权限分配、学生选课、增删改查,分页,sql多表查询等相关功能。
字节跳动(头条)
北京前端研发
2020年03月 - 2020年07月
负责线索通部门落地页表单、原生转化卡、卡劵营销组件开发维护工作。
项目1:游戏预约原生转化卡
基于monorepo+rollup构建项目,结合typescript/Postcss技术。使项目打包成sdk供各个平台调用。
负责c端页面ui多端样式适配开发,基于Svelte框架开发,采用SCM编译发布,TCE部署。
解决测试时遇到端上键盘无法吊起、跳转失败错误提示无法出现等问题,通过debugger定位到问题位置,分别是promise用法的问题以及服务端返回值检测判断的问题,配合成功完成上线工作。
项目2: B端优惠劵整体迁移重构
独立负责将iframe引入的优惠劵vue项目迁移到B端线索通react项目中,使之便于团队后续管理维护。
自主梳理总结B端React项目设计结构,通过自己熟悉的Vue对比加强学习React使用,成功迁移老项目(历史遗留)。
其他项目
优化迭代鲁班聚合页样式、维护DPA动态组件等
高校学生选课系统
个人开发
2019年11月 - 2019年12月
采用前后端分离的开发模式,符合现代化的网站开发的趋势。
采用前端路由,状态管理器,实现页面无刷新跳转、数据共享等
解决跨域问题时,通过在客户端使用proxy代理,解决了跨域请求数据的困难,最终实现分离开发。
搭建VUECLI3+Express构建的大型单页应用,选用ivew UI框架美化页面,连接数据库MYSQL,最终实现权限分配、学生选课、增删改查,分页,sql多表查询等相关功能。
1、独立实现小米网PC/M 搜索功能。 2、采用React + Typescript + Webpack 技术栈实现。
高校学生选课系统 个人开发 采用前后端分离的开发模式,符合现代化的网站开发的趋势。 采用前端路由,状态管理器,实现页面无刷新跳转、数据共享等 解决跨域问题时,通过在客户端使用proxy代理,解决了跨域请求数据的困难,最终实现分离开发。 搭建VUECLI3+Express